## Rollout: Consent Banner v3 (Bramblewick)

The banner ships behind the `consent_v3` flag in the Bramblewick edge service. Rollout proceeds region by region, starting with the Veldmark cluster, at 5% increments per hour. If opt-out rates exceed 12% in any window, halt and page the Lanterline privacy team. Reviewers should confirm the flag defaults to off in all templates and that the legacy banner code path remains intact until cutover. Apply the settings below before enabling the flag.

settings of fahag-haduf:
[ulaox]
port = 8443
region = south-2
host = ulaox.lumiccorp.internal
timeout_ms = 500
retries = 8

☐ Pallet of recalled Voltbright chargers, recall lot C. Verify shrink-wrap is intact and the red recall placard faces outward on all four sides. Count cartons against the recall manifest; any discrepancy halts the run. Pallet must not be broken down at the receiving site before quarantine sign-off. The courier's hand-over instruction appears directly below.

drop instructions, hahip-badug: the quenox ralath courier leaves the kaseth fraiel rusiel tameth belys istdor ralion giliel ledger at gate 7830 under passcode 165413

**Onboarding note — Night Shift, Dunmore Exchange**

From Monday, the reception desk relocates from Level 2 to the ground floor, beside the main doors. Night-shift staff should sign in there and collect radios from the new cabinet. The old Level 2 desk is closed permanently. Entry through the ground-floor side door requires the code below.

badge for tawig-fahaf: bdg-NUWEC-0

# Artifact Signing — GridWeave Report Builder

Support team: customers sometimes ask why exported reports list rows in a different order after patch 4.2. GridWeave now uses a stable sort for grouped columns, so ties keep their original input order. Re-exported reports from older versions may reorder tied rows once; this is expected.

Patched export bundles are signed before distribution so field agents can verify them. Verification uses the key below.

deploy key for bajog-fawef: bky4_Q6ZY